BOY NEARLY LOSES HIS LIFE IN EFFORT TO SAVE THE GIRL. A sad accident came to the home of D. M. Paxton, city diaryman at Beaverton, Tuesday evening, June 30, at 8 o'clock, when their 10 years old daughter, Beatrice, accompanied by two of her playmates, was drowned. The children went to the swimming pool in the river below the dam known as Ross flats. In wading about the unfortunate child stepped into a deep hole and disappeared. Her little companions went to her rescue out were unable to aid her, then gave the alarm. Marlin Methner, a small boy, hearing the alarm plunged in and brought her to the surface, but was unable to bring her to shore on account of the drowning girl fowling him several times which nearly cost him his life. In the mean time a general alarm was given and the power plant closed down to lessen the depth of water in the river at the scene of the accident, and the hole was dragged. The body was recovered after an hour's diligent work and taken to her parent's home. All efforts of the local doctors to restore life were fruitless. The funeral will be held from the parents' home in the city, Friday, July 3, at 2 p.m., Rev. Burt officiating.
